Bacon-Wrapped Ground Beef Skewers (Kebabs)
Bacon-Wrapped Ground Beef Skewers feature seasoned ground beef rolled tightly in thinly sliced bacon, sliced into pieces, and threaded onto skewers with chili peppers and red onions. The skewers are pan-fried or grilled until cooked through with a crisp bacon exterior and juicy beef center, served with tortillas or as desired.
Ingredients
- 450 g ground beef
- 150 g Bacon thinly sliced
- 2 hot peppers
- 2 red onions
- 1/4 tsp salt
- black pepper
- 1/4 paprika light
- sumac
- 50 ml buttermilk
- 4 - 6 tortillas
Instructions
- Season the ground beef with salt, pepper, and paprika.
- On a baking sheet, place the bacon slices side by side and then add the beef and roll it tightly in the bacon using the baking paper. The roll can also be prepared a day in advance and stored in the fridge. The salt will act as a glue for the meat and it will be much easier to cut/handle.

- Cut the roll into pieces about 2 cm (3/4 of an inch) thick and place them on skewers.
- Separately, prepare some skewers with chili peppers and onions.
- In a heated frying pan, put a little oil and fry all the skewers on medium heat for about 4-5 minutes on each side, depending on your preference –rare/medium/well done.
- The skewers/kebabs can also be cooked on the grill, but be careful not to burn them as the fat will drip from them.
- When ready, serve the kebabs with a light sauce of buttermilk and sumac well mixed together and tortillas or pita bread.
